diff --git a/config/apache-davical.conf b/config/apache-davical.conf index 0661825d..25192b26 100644 --- a/config/apache-davical.conf +++ b/config/apache-davical.conf @@ -33,7 +33,7 @@ Alias /davical /usr/share/davical/htdocs # PT is important if you are using an alias, it implies L # Redirect /.well-known URLs - RewriteRule ^/\.well-known/(.*)$ /davical/caldav.php/.well-known/$1 [NC,PT] + RewriteRule ^/\.well-known/(ischedule|caldav|carddav|timezone)$ /davical/caldav.php/.well-known/$1 [NC,PT] # Optionally: redirect /principals/users/ as well RewriteRule ^/principals/users/(.*)$ /davical/caldav.php/$1 [NC,PT] RewriteRule ^/principals/resources/(.*)$ /davical/caldav.php/$1 [NC,PT] diff --git a/testing/apache-site.conf.example b/testing/apache-site.conf.example index cbacae2c..21c57d82 100644 --- a/testing/apache-site.conf.example +++ b/testing/apache-site.conf.example @@ -20,7 +20,7 @@ Listen 127.0.1.1:80 RewriteEngine On # Redirect /.well-known URLs - RewriteRule ^/\.well-known/(.*)$ /caldav.php/.well-known/$1 [NC,L] + RewriteRule ^/\.well-known/(ischedule|caldav|carddav|timezone)$ /caldav.php/.well-known/$1 [NC,L] # and other special URLs RewriteRule ^/principals/users/(.*)$ /caldav.php/$1 [NC,L] RewriteRule ^/principals/resources/(.*)$ /caldav.php/$1 [NC,L]